Meaning ● Complexity Management, in the context of SMB growth, centers on strategic approaches to handle increased organizational challenges arising from expansion. Automation implementation introduces a layer of operational difficulty, therefore requires targeted efforts to streamline processes. Effective complexity management is vital for SMBs, especially when navigating new technologies and changing market dynamics; strategic simplification facilitates scalability and efficiency. In small business scenarios, focusing on core competencies while minimizing distractions becomes vital to foster an environment conducive to success. ● Successful implementation reduces risks and enhances operational effectiveness and ultimately improving profitability through planned growth and technological integration. Furthermore, it ensures that the business maintains agility and competitiveness in a rapidly changing environment. As small firms grow, complexity naturally increases; complexity management provides strategies and processes to stay structured, scalable, and profitable. In essence, complexity management enables SMBs to harness the power of controlled expansion and technological adoption.
